Dive into the World of Popunder Ads: Functionality and Discovery

Popunder ads are a unique type of online advertisement that emerge in a new browser window below the primary window you're currently using. Unlike pop-ups, which often block your view, popunders function behind the scenes. They typically appear when you tap a link or engage with content on a website.

While some users find them intrusive, popunder ads can be an effective advertising strategy for businesses because they tend to remain visible even if the user is focused on other tasks.

  • Consider this| how popunder ads work:
  • They are launched by code embedded within the website you're visiting.
  • As soon as you participate with certain elements on the page, the script runs, opening a new browser window containing the ad.

Users will find popunder ads principally on websites that rely heavily on advertising revenue, such as blogs.
